IOS 26 Beta Public published: How to download, new features and supported devices


With only weeks before the launch of the iPhone 17, Apple published the first public version of iOS 26, its next and eagerly awaited iPhone operating system. A remarkable characteristic is the new visual design called liquid glass, described as a translucent material which reflects and refracts the environment for a futuristic look.

The update also includes reworked application icons, updated widgets and floating tab bars in native applications such as music, news and podcasts that adjust dynamically during use. Announced at WWDC 2025, iOS 26 is now available for public tests, after several Betas cycles of the developer and should be officially deployed alongside the iPhone 17 series.

Apple’s IOS 26 public version is now available for users wishing to test the next operating system before its official version. While the Betas Developers are designed for application creators and advanced users, public beta are aimed at a wider audience, offering a relatively more stable version of iOS. The objective is to identify the bugs, collect comments and repress the experience before the final launch. Users can register via Apple Beta software with their Apple ID and download the update via the software update section in the settings.

The list of supported devices is vast, covering the iPhone SE (2nd generation and later), the ranges of the iPhone 11, iPhone 12 and 13 series, as well as all iPhone 14, 15 and 16 models – including their professional variants and more. This large compatibility guarantees that a large part of the Apple user base can explore the new features of iOS 26 in advance.

iOS 26: What’s new?

Among the most notable updates are native applications redesigned such as the camera, photos and safari. The camera application now has a simplified interface; The photos divide your main gallery and your collections organized into separate tabs; And Safari allows full screen navigation. In addition, applications like Apple Music and News now have floating and car hidden tab bars for a more immersive experience.

IOS 26 also draws on Apple intelligence on Disvise to introduce new powerful tools while maintaining the confidentiality of users. These include live translation for messages, Facetime and the phone; Intelligent screen interactions via visual intelligence; and AI generating features like Genmoji and Playground Image. Users can generate personalized emojis, create images from words and even interact with the content on the screen using AI without sharing data with the cloud.
